The Interconnectedness of Life

Science has repeatedly demonstrated the interconnectedness of life on Earth. From the symbiotic relationships between plants and animals to the delicate balance of ecosystems, we are reminded that all living beings are interdependent. The health of one species is inherently linked to the health of the entire planet.

The Challenges of Oneness

While the concept of "We Are All One" is inspiring, achieving true unity and interconnectedness can be challenging. Here are some common barriers:

  • Selfishness: Putting our own needs before the needs of others can hinder our ability to connect and collaborate.
  • Fear: Fear of the unknown or different can lead to division and conflict.
  • Prejudice: Holding preconceived notions about others based on their background or beliefs can create barriers to relationships.

Breaking Down Barriers

To overcome these challenges and foster a sense of oneness, we can take the following steps:

  • Practice empathy: Seek to understand the perspectives and experiences of others.
  • Challenge our biases: Examine our assumptions and beliefs about different groups of people.
  • Promote dialogue: Engage in respectful and open-minded conversations to bridge divides.
  • Educate ourselves: Learn about different cultures, histories, and worldviews to expand our understanding.

Potential Disadvantages

While embracing the principle of "We Are All One" has many benefits, there are also some potential disadvantages to consider:

  • Loss of individuality: Some people may feel that their unique identity is diminished when they focus on the collective.
  • Difficulty in making decisions: When everyone's perspectives are valued, it can be challenging to make decisions that satisfy everyone.
  • Increased responsibility: Recognizing our interconnectedness brings with it a sense of responsibility for the actions and well-being of others.
